In the hustle and bustle of the city, the laboratories of universities and research institutions are the halls of knowledge and the cradles of innovation. Here, scientists are dedicated to unraveling the mysteries of nature, especially the complex mechanisms of plant growth. However, traditional growing media in these high-tech environments often fall short. The weight of the soil, its difficulty to sterilize, and the limitations in precisely controlling growth conditions have all hindered in-depth research.
